Are There Harmful Substances in Putian Shoes?
Putian shoes, originating from the region of Putian in Fujian Province, China, have gained widespread popularity due to their affordability and varied designs. However, along with this increasing popularity, concerns have been raised about the potential presence of harmful substances in these shoes, particularly regarding the use of toxic materials during manufacturing.
The production of shoes involves multiple stages, from material selection to final assembly. In the case of Putian shoes, the manufacturing process might involve the use of various chemicals in order to enhance the quality of materials or increase the durability of the final product. These chemicals could include toxic substances like formaldehyde or heavy metals like lead or cadmium. If not properly managed during the manufacturing process, these substances could end up in the final product, posing potential health risks to consumers.
There are several reasons why these toxic substances could be present in Putian shoes. One major factor is the use of low-quality materials during production. In order to reduce costs, some manufacturers might opt for cheaper materials that are more likely to contain harmful substances. Additionally, inadequate manufacturing practices or inadequate quality control measures during production could also lead to the presence of these harmful substances.
The health risks associated with the presence of toxic substances in shoes are numerous. Exposure to formaldehyde, for instance, could cause irritation to the skin and respiratory system, while heavy metals like lead could be especially harmful to children, affecting their brain development and general health. These risks are not unique to Putian shoes but are a general concern in all shoe manufacturing industries that involve the use of chemicals.
To address these concerns, several measures can be taken. Consumers should be encouraged to look for certification marks or quality labels on shoes before purchasing. Additionally, authorities should strengthen regulations on the use of chemicals in shoe manufacturing and enforce strict quality control measures. Manufacturers should also invest in proper training and education on safe manufacturing practices to ensure that toxic substances are properly managed.
In conclusion, while there might be concerns about the presence of toxic substances in Putian shoes, it's important to remember that these risks are not unique to this region's products. It is everyone's responsibility to ensure that proper measures are taken to protect consumers from exposure to harmful substances, both during production and after purchase.
